Apparition de léglise éternelle; Verset pour la Fête de la Dédicace; Livre dorgue
Henry Fairs performs Messiaens complete works for organ during 2008, in a series of Sunday afternoon recitals.
The centenary of the birth of Olivier Messiaen (1908-92) is celebrated by a performance of his complete works for organ. University Organist Henry Fairs presents this deeply-felt music in a series of six Sunday afternoon recitals on the renovated organ by Hill, Norman and Beard in the University Great Hall.
